Change Purpose Isilon Disk OneFS Version: 7.1.0.3
Hi
I Replace a disk ISILON.
But in the OneFS Drive Status I watch: No Porpuse
Cluster:GNMLIsilonNode:1Bay:Bay 15Purpose:No PurposeStatus:Healthy

I tried to change the Purpose with the next string but I am not able to Change it
GNMLIsilon-1# isi devices drive purpose 15 | 24 --purpose STORAGE
zsh: command not found: 24
Need to specify drive purpose. Run 'isi devices drive purposelist', to see the options.
GNMLIsilon-1# isi devices drive purposelist
Lnn Purpose Purpose Description
-------------------------------------------------------------
1 STORAGE A drive used for normal data storage operation
1 L3 A drive used for L3 caching rather than storage
-------------------------------------------------------------
Total: 2
GNMLIsilon-1#
Could you help me with this issue? I thing I am writting wrong the instructions

correct command should be:
# isi devices drive purpose 15 --purpose STORAGE
